Question
The refractive index of glass with respect to air is 1.5. What is the value of the refractive index of air with respect to glass?
Advertisements
Solution
aμg = 1.5
gμa = `1/(""_"a"mu_"g")`
= `1/1.5`
= 0.666
= 0.67
